Research Summary
My research objectives are to identify genetic variants influencing pain sensitivity, likelihood of developing chronic pain diseases, and response to pain therapy. I am interested in developing and conducting pharmacogenetics clinical trials translating basic research findings into clinical practice. Recently, my efforts have concentrated on studying the effect of catecholamine-O-methyltransferase gene polymorphism on response to beta-adrenergic blocker therapy in patients with temporomandibular joint disorder.
